Unfortunately, the outlook for most Philips P2000T software is rather bleak, at least from a legal standpoint. The machine enjoyed only limited popularity, and commercial developers showed little interest in supporting it. As a result, much of the available software, particularly games, was written by hobbyists, and sharing through copied tapes was common practice.

In the Netherlands, where the P2000T had its strongest following, copying software was legally permitted until 1990. After that, it became prohibited. Complicating matters further, many original developers released their programs under pseudonyms and provided no contact details. One can obtain quite a lot of this software by buying second-hand machines and tapes. However, redistribution is not legally allowed. As the magnetic tapes gradually degrade, many titles risk being lost forever.
